Abstract

Penelitian ini bertujuan untuk menganalisis kemampuan koneksi matematis siswa di SMAN 2 Makassar dalam menyelesaikan masalah pada materi barisan dan deret. Metode penelitian yang digunakan adalah deskriptif kualitatif dengan subjek penelitian siswa kelas XI sebanyak 6 siswa dimana setiap tingkatan kemampuan memiliki masing-masing 2 siswa. Instrumen utama pada penelitian ini adalah peneliti sendiri kemudian menggunakan 2 instrumen pendukung yakni tes kemampuan koneksi matematis dan wawancara. Pengujian keabsahan data pada penelitian ini menggunakan triangulasi sumber serta triangulasi teknik. Hasil penelitian menunjukkan bahwa kemampuan koneksi matematis siswa pada materi barisan dan deret terdiri dari 3 tingkatan: (1) siswa dengan kemampuan tinggi mampu memenuhi ketiga indikator kemampuan koneksi dengan optimal; (2) siswa dengan kemampuan sedang secara umum telah memiliki kemampuan koneksi matematis yang baik, namun ketiga indikator kemampuan koneksi matematis belum dicapai secara optimal dikarenakan subjek seringkali melakukan kesalahan baik pada perhitungan, penulisan maupun pada penggunaan rumusnya; (3) siswa dengan kemampuan rendah belum mampu memenuhi ketiga indikator dengan optimal dikarenakan secara umum siswa hanya mampu melihat koneksi pada hal yang mendasar sehingga siswa masih belum optimal mencapai indikator. Kemudian siswa tingkat ini juga sama sekali belum mampu menghubungkan materi matematika dengan materi di luar matematika.

Abstract

Penelitian ini bertujuan untuk mengetahui efektivitas penggunaan Quizizz dalam pembelajaran matematika di SMP Negeri Satap 3 Bontocani, Kabupaten Bone. Penelitian ini menggunakan one-group pretest-posttest design. Sampel dipilih menggunakan teknik stratified cluster random sampling dengan ukuran sampel 21 siswa. Perlakuan yang diberikan adalah penggunaan aplikasi Quizizz dalam pembelajaran matematika. Secara deskriptif, rata-rata hasil belajar siswa dalam kelas eksperimen di SMP Negeri Satap 3 Bontocani mengalami peningkatan yang besar dari 14,9 (pretest) menjadi 81,3 (posttest). Rata-rata normalized-gain pretest-posttest mencapai 0,8 dan tergolong kategori tinggi. Persentasi siswa yang mencapai KKM sebesar 90%. Secara inferensial, rata-rata hasil belajar siswa secara signifikan mencapai standar KKM (minimal 75 dari skor maksimal ideal 100). Demikian juga, rata-rata normalized-gain dari hasil belajar siswa secara signifikan berada di atas 0,3 (kategori sedang). Hasil ini menunjukkan bahwa penggunaan aplikasi Quizizz dalam pembelajaran matematika di SMP Negri Satap 3 Bontocani efektif.

Abstract

This study investigates how the school environment, both physical and non-physical, can support the development of middle school students’ numeracy in Indonesia. Conducted during the Kampus Mengajar program, the study used a mixed methods approach in two junior high schools in North Sulawesi. Environmental interventions included numeracy-themed visual displays, games, and integration of numeracy across subjects and projects. A total of 48 Grade 8 students were involved in pre- and post-tests, supported by interviews and observations. Results showed statistically significant improvements in students’ numeracy scores after the intervention. Qualitative data revealed that students engagement in classroom increased. Moreover, the interventions received positive perceptions from students, teachers, and principals. Both schools faced some challenges, such as space limitations and teachers engagement was mostly limited to those teaching science and mathematics. The findings suggest that designing a school environment, both physical and non-physical, that is numeracy-rich can enhance students' numeracy skills, even with limited resources. Further studies are recommended to explore long-term impacts and broader implementation.

Abstract

Penelitian ini bertujuan untuk mengetahui pengaruh langsung dan pengaruh tidak langsung kemampuan penalaran matematis, kemampuan berpikir kritis, dan kemampuan berpikir kreatif terhadap hasil belajar matematika melalui kemampuan pemecahan masalah matematis siswa. Jenis penelitian ini adalah penelitian kuantitatif dengan metode penelitian expost facto. Desain penelitian ini menggunakan analisis jalur (path analysis). Populasi dalam penelitian ini adalah seluruh SMP Negeri sekecamatan Duampanua yang terdiri dari 5 sekolah. Sampel ditentukan dengan menggunakan teknik cluster random sampling yaitu, SMPN 2 Duampanua dan SMPN 5 Duampanua. Instrumen dalam penelitian ini menggunakan instrumen tes. Teknik analisis data yang digunakan adalah analisis deskriptif dan analisis inferensial. Hasil analisis deskriptif menunjukkan bahwa nilai rata-rata: (1) kemampuan penalaran matematis siswa yaitu, 80,85. (2) kemampuan berpikir kritis siswa yaitu, 81,30. (3) kemampuan berpikir kreatif siswa yaitu, 81,93. (4) kemampuan pemecahan masalah matematis siswa yaitu, 79,02. (5) hasil belajar matematika siswa yaitu, 79,26. Sedangkan, hasil analisis inferensial menunjukkan bahwa: (1) terdapat pengaruh langsung kemampuan penalaran matematis, kemampuan berpikir kritis, kemampuan berpikir kreatif, dan kemampuan pemecahan masalah matematis yang positif dan signifikan terhadap hasil belajar matematika siswa kelas VIII SMP Negeri sekecamatan Duampanua; (2) terdapat pengaruh tidak langsung kemampuan penalaran matematis, kemampuan berpikir kritis, dan kemampuan berpikir kreatif yang positif dan signifikan melalui kemampuan pemecahan masalah matematis terhadap hasil belajar matematika siswa kelas VIII SMP Negeri sekecamatan Duampanua; (3) seluruh pengaruh langsung lebih baik daripada seluruh pengaruh tidak langsung dalam penelitian ini.

Abstract

Penelitian ini bertujuan untuk mengetahui perbedaan Keefektifan Penerapan Model Pembelajaran Berbasis Masalah Dengan Pendekatan Problem Posing dan Open Ended Dalam Pembelajaran Matematika Di Kelas VIII MTs. DDI Soni Kabupaten Tolitoli. Jenis penelitian ini adalah penelitian quasi eksperimen. Desain penelitian ini adalah adalah Pretest-Posttest Control Group Design. Populasi dalam penelitian ini adalah seluruh siswa kelas VIII MTs. DDI Soni Kabupaten Tolitoli yang terdiri dari 6 kelas dan sampel ditentukan dengan menggunakan teknik cluster random sampling terdiri dari 2 kelas. Instrumen dalam penelitian ini adalah (1) tes hasil belajar, (2) lembar observasi aktivitas siswa, dan (3) Angket Respons siswa. Teknik analisis data yang digunakan adalah analisis deskriptif dan analisis inferensial. Secara umum, hasil analisis data menunjukkan bahwa: (1) penerapan Model PBL Dengan Pendekatan Problem Posing efektif; (2) penerapan Model PBL Dengan Pendekatan open ended efektif. (3) tidak terdapat perbedaan keefektifan antara model PBL dengan pendekatan problem posing dan model PBL dengan pendekatan open ended. Secara spesifik, untuk model PBL dengan pendekatan Problem Posing hasil penelitian menunjukkan bahwa: (1) prestasi belajar peserta didik mencapai KKM, gain berada pada kategori sedang, dan tercapai ketuntasan secara klasikal, (2) aktivitas peserta didik berada dalam kategori baik, dan (3) respons peserta didik positif. Untuk model PBL dengan pendekatan Open Ended sama seperti yang dicapai pada PBL dengan pendekatan Problem Posing. Adapun perbandingan kedua pendekatan, secara deskriptif prestasi belajar, aktivitas, dan respons peserta didik untuk model PBL dengan Open Ended lebih tinggi dari pada model PBL dengan pendekatan Problem Posing. Sedangkan secara inferensial tidak terdapat perbedaan.

Abstract

This study aims to describe mathematical representation ability in terms of students' learning styles. The type of research used is qualitative research with a descriptive approach. The subjects in this study were VIII grade students of SMP Negeri 1 Bontonompo as many as 3 students, namely 1 student of visual learning style, 1 student of auditorial learning style and 1 student of kinesthetic learning style. The instruments used were questionnaires, mathematical representation ability test sheets, and interview guidelines. The mathematical representation problem used was 1 problem which contained image representation, symbol representation and verbal representation. The results showed that: (1) subjects with visual learning styles have mathematical representation skills by fulfilling two aspects, namely symbol representation and verbal representation. (2) subjects with auditorial learning style have mathematical representation ability by fulfilling all aspects, namely symbol representation, verbal representation and image representation. (3) subjects with kinesthetic learning style have mathematical representation ability by fulfilling two aspects namely symbol representation and verbal representation.

Abstract

This study aims to identify the main factors that influence the Human Development Index in South Sulawesi Province and group variables on the factors formed by the Principal Component Analysis method. The data used in this research is secondary data obtained from the official website of the Central Bureau of Statistics (BPS) of South Sulawesi Province with the unit of observation, namely 24 districts / cities in South Sulawesi Province in 2024. The data was analyzed using the Principal Component Analysis method by reducing the dimensions of large and correlated data into small and uncorrelated dimensions. The results showed that of the nine variables analyzed, two main components were identified that contributed to the formation of the Human Development Index in South Sulawesi Province in 2024, namely the first human quality of life factor with the largest eigenvalue of 3.948 (56.405%), and the second economic and employment factor with an eigenvalue of 1.243 (17.76%). The main factor is interpreted as the quality of human life factor, as it consists of variables most influenced by Expected Years of Schooling (0.875), followed by Average Years of Schooling (0.868), and Life Expectancy (0.772). Meanwhile, the supporting factors were identified as economic and labor factors, which include Labor Force Participation Rate (0.777), Gross Regional Domestic Product (0.735), Per Capita Expenditure (0.726), and Open Unemployment Rate (0.681).

Abstract

Drug abuse continues to be a significant public health issue, especially in developing countries such as Indonesia, with increasing prevalence among the productive age group. This study develops and analyzes a compartmental mathematical model, SAHTR (Susceptible, Addicted-Lighter, Addicted-Heavier, Treatment, Recovery), using a nonlinear system of differential equations to simulate the dynamics of drug abuse spread and recovery. The model integrates an optimal control approach to evaluate the effectiveness of two intervention strategies: anti-drug campaigns and psychological counseling. Numerical simulations were carried out using the Runge-Kutta 4th order method, focusing on the sensitivity analysis of two key parameters: the rate of social transmission (β) and rehabilitation success rate (γ₂). The results show that while the β parameter influences the initial decline of the susceptible population, its long-term impact is relatively minimal. In contrast, the γ₂ parameter significantly affects the dynamics of the recovery compartment, indicating that improving rehabilitation efficiency can substantially reduce system burden and accelerate the return of individuals to a drug-free state. These findings suggest that intervention strategies should prioritize enhancing the quality and accessibility of rehabilitation programs, including structured therapy and post-recovery support. Moreover, social influence control alone is insufficient without being complemented by preventive and community-based approaches. Overall, this study contributes to evidence-based policymaking by demonstrating the value of mathematical modeling in understanding and combating drug abuse effectively.

Abstract

Poverty is a complex and multidimensional issue, interconnected with various aspects, including social, economic, cultural, and other aspects. The number of poor people in Indonesia was 25.14 million in March 2019. In South Sulawesi Province in March 2019, there were approximately 767,800 poor people. As a preventive measure against increasing poverty rates, it is necessary to forecast the number of poor people so that the government can plan policies. The data used in this study is data from 2008-2019 sourced from the Central Statistics Agency of South Sulawesi Province. This study uses Non-Linear Trend Analysis, specifically the Quadratic Method, to forecast the number of poor people. This method is suitable for data spanning 10 or more periods. The Quadratic Method has an R-Square value of 86.48% and a MAPE of 2.69%. The results of the forecast for 6 years show that the number of poor people in South Sulawesi Province has increased.

Abstract

This study aims to asses the effectiveness of the Problem-Based Learning (PBL) model supported by GeoGebra on students’ mathematics attainment in the topic of polyhedra (flat-sided solid figures) among seventh-grade students at SMPN 1 Mangarabombang. This study utilized quasi-experimental study used a nonequivalent control group design with a quantitative approach. The population consisted of all seventh-grade students from ten classes, and cluster random sampling was used to select the sample. As a result, the experimental group (PBL with GeoGebra) was VII Sultan Hasanuddin and class the control group (PBL without GeoGebra) was VII Andi Mappanyukki. Test and observation sheet are used to collect the data, and analyzed using descriptive and inferential statistical methods. The results revealed that the average post-test score in the experimental group reached 83.19, with 100% mastery (31 out of 31 students scoring ≥75), and a normalized gain score reached 0.77 (high category). In contrast, the average post-test score in the control group reached 78.29, with 93.55% mastery (29 out of 31 students scoring ≥75), and a gain score of 0.69 (moderate category). From the independent sample t-test revealed there is a statistically significant difference between the two groups. These findings suggest that incorporating GeoGebra into the PBL model leads to better mathematics learning outcomes compared to PBL without GeoGebra, as evidenced by higher post-test scores, greater mastery rates, and more substantial learning gains.
